Ignite-UX
I have a Ignite-UX server ver.A.3.2.45 and a client station. I have installed and configured the server and I'm trying to add the client. A messages tells that the client was added, but no icon appears at all. During the operation "ADD client for recovery" there is an error: "Could not determine whether the IUX-Server supports archives for the Release of the client system". Then, there is a message that the client was added, but no icon appears on the desktop. When trying to add the same client again, a message tells that this client already exists. What could be the problem?

Re: Ignite-UX
Hi Lora,
Go to
http://software.hp.com/software/HPsoftware/IUX/download.html
and download the proper version of IUX, according to HP-UX versions on the IUX server and the potential clients you intent to add for recovery.
Regards,
Rumen
